Output 18c875324f5aa23af8e4c3b21c4974d0a88cfaa7b4fb3327d66d70f360277fad:805

value
6546
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 80320953d3fb134a00a5946e39d5b94f8e072b358e9482460bc58675a0c49dc9
address
bc1psqeqj57nlvf55q99j3hrn4def78qw2e4362gy3stckr8tgxynhysgnxp3e
transaction
18c875324f5aa23af8e4c3b21c4974d0a88cfaa7b4fb3327d66d70f360277fad
confirmations
90560
spent
true